Xylella fastidiosa detected in Alpes-Maritimes, mainland France


In France, Xylella fastidiosa (EPPO A1 List) was first found in July 2015 on the island of Corsica, mainly on Polygala myrtifolia (EPPO RS 2015/144 and 2015/161). Since this initial record, new information has been published on the Internet by the official authorities and a map showing infected areas (174 foci as of 2015-10-30, and their buffer zones of 10 km radius) can be viewed on the Internet [Link].

In October 2015, X. fastidiosa was detected for the first time in Alpes-Maritimes department (Southern France). A first case (X. fastidiosa subsp. multiplex, same subspecies as in Corsica) was detected in the municipality of Nice on a P. myrtifolia plant, and then in 5 other plants located nearby. Soon after, another focus was found in the municipality of Mandelieu La Napoule, also located in the Alpes-Maritimes department. The bacterium was detected in one P. myrtifolia planted in public green. A map showing the infected areas and buffer zones (10 km radius) can be view on the Internet [Link].

Eradication measures are being applied in all infected areas.
